Software Development

  • Home
  • /
  • Services
  • /
  • Software Development
Software Development

Software Development

Custom enterprise software engineered for the long term.

Bespoke applications built on .NET 8, ASP.NET Core, and MS SQL Server. We design for maintainability over flash — strict layering, contract-first APIs, automated tests, observability baked in, and deployment pipelines that ship updates without taking the system offline.

.NET 8
Modern runtime with AOT options
CI/CD
Every commit deployable
OWASP
ASVS-aligned security baseline

Capabilities

  • Domain-driven architecture with documented bounded contexts
  • OpenAPI-first contracts for every public endpoint
  • Automated test suites — unit, integration, and contract tests
  • Observability — structured logs, metrics, and distributed traces
  • Zero-downtime deployments with blue-green or canary releases
  • Source-available delivery — your team owns the codebase

Engagement Approach

  • Architecture review — translate business goals into module boundaries
  • Iterative delivery in two-week increments with stakeholder demos
  • Continuous integration with quality gates on every merge
  • Security review aligned to OWASP ASVS before each release
  • Knowledge transfer and post-launch support included

Why RampsBD for Software Development

Custom software is an asset only if it stays maintainable for years. We engineer for that explicitly — layered code, documented contracts, runnable tests, and clean operational telemetry. When the next team picks up the codebase, they should be productive in days, not months.